Penmaenmawr Train Station boasts a modest setup. While it may not have ticket machines or a ticket office, fear not. You can still purchase and collect your tickets via mobile apps or online, making your journey seamless. Facilities are limited here, as there are no refreshment outlets or waiting rooms, yet there is a seating area to watch the world go by. Accessibility features are partially available, with step-free access to Platform 2; however, access to Platform 1 requires crossing a footbridge.
Traveling should be accessible to all, and Penmaenmawr offers some accommodations in this realm. Although lacking customer help points and comprehensive staff support, travelers can contact the helpline at 08002006060 for assistance. Moreover, an induction loop is available, ensuring those with hearing impairments can navigate their journey more easily.
Penmaenmawr makes sure that getting around without a personal vehicle remains effortless. The local bus network enriches connectivity, with stops easily reachable on Paradise Road and Conway Road. For those times when rail replacement services are needed, buses are conveniently stationed along Conwy Road.

Abbey Wood Train Station boasts a range of amenities to improve your travel experience. The ticket office is open from 06:10 to 20:05 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 07:30 to 19:30 on Sundays, offering flexible hours to cater to your scheduling needs. Ticket machines are available for quick and convenient ticket purchases and collections.
For those requiring assistance, the station provides fully accessible ticket machines and an induction loop. Step-free access throughout ensures that passengers with mobility needs can navigate the station with ease. Staff assistance is readily available, and there's an abundance of seating areas on platforms and in the ticket hall for your comfort.
Family-friendly facilities include baby changing amenities and accessible toilets. For those in need of refreshment, coffee and confectionary options are available on-site. While there are no shops or ATMs, the station is equipped with CCTV for the safety and security of its passengers.
Abbey Wood Train Station is well-connected through various modes of transportation. For local travel, Transport for London buses operate from just outside the station. If you're heading towards Dartford or Plumstead, rail replacement services can whisk you to your destination efficiently.
For international travelers or those with flight connections, the Elizabeth Line offers direct services to Heathrow Terminals 2 and 3, with further connections to Terminals 4 and 5. Abbey Wood's strategic position makes it an ideal starting point for both domestic journeys and global adventures.
